摘要
The XEUS Telescope Working Group was established in 1997 to consider possible designs and technology for the X-ray mirrors. A preliminary report was produced in 1997. Since then, the XEUS concept has undergone several iterations and some work has started on various aspects of the mirror design and technology. This report provides an overview of all the aspects of the X-ray optics considered to date. It culminates in a baseline design that can achieve the scientific goals within the current XEUS concept. Central to this design is the International Space Station, which provides the capability to reach the final goal in two stages: XEUS1 followed by XEUS2. Following on from the baseline design, a number of possible enhancements are considered, which, given the timescale of XEUS, are likely to be important in the development of X-ray mirrors for a mission launched after 2010. An overall summary of the basic concept, design, enhancements and technological challenges is given in the final section Summary and conclusion. This report also contains a discussion of programmatic issues: the mirror technology development programme, status of the mirror technology, cost, production and calibration.
